<oai_dc:dc xmlns:oai_dc="http://www.openarchives.org/OAI/2.0/oai_dc/" xmlns:dc="http://purl.org/dc/elements/1.1/" x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ance" xsi:schemaLocation="http://www.openarchives.org/OAI/2.0/oai_dc/ http://www.openarchives.org/OAI/2.0/oai_dc.xsd"><dc:title>Request for Government Compensation to Choctaw and Chickasaw Tribes</dc:title><dc:date>1946-01-01</dc:date><dc:creator>unknown</dc:creator><dc:rights>http://rightsstatements.org/vocab/NKC/1.0/</dc:rights><dc:language>eng</dc:language><dc:identifier>http://congressarchives.org/record/CAC_CC_053_12_11_14A_0025</dc:identifier><dc:description>The letter is from William A. Smark to Wesley L. Robertson regarding a request made in January 1945 to pay each enrolled Choctaw and Chickasaw tribe member $20 from funds in the U.S. treasury. There is also mention of a moral judgement against the government for $8.5 million and a disagreement on the value of coal and asphalt resources. Meetings have been held to try and resolve these issues.</dc:description></oai_dc:dc>
